What is hex #C6BFC9 Color?

Lavender Gray (Hex code: C6BFC9) Thumbnail

The color name of hex code #C6BFC9 is Lavender Gray. The RGB values are (198, 191, 201) which means it is composed of 34% red, 32% green and 34% blue. The CMYK color codes, used in printers, are C:2 M:5 Y:0 K:21. In the HSV/HSB scale, #C6BFC9 has a hue of 282°, 5% saturation and a brightness value of 79%.

The complement of #C6BFC9 is #C2C9BF which is called Silver Sand. Complementary colors are those found at the opposite ends of the color wheel. Thus, as per the RGB system, the best contrast to #C6BFC9 color is offered by #C2C9BF. The complementary color palette is easiest to use and work with. Studies have shown that contrasting color palette is the best way to grab a viewer's attention.

As per the RGB color wheel, the split-complementary colors of #C6BFC9 are #C7C9BF (Pale Silver) and #BFC9C1 (Silver Sand). A split-complementary color palette consists of the main color along with those on either side (30°) of the complementary color. Based on our research, usage of split-complementary palettes is on the rise online, especially in graphics and web sites designs. It may be because it is not as contrasting as the complementary color palette and, hence, results in a combination which is pleasant to the eyes.
